Who needs mo-pts property tax credit?

01
The MO-PTS property tax credit is designed for individuals who meet certain criteria and need assistance with property tax payments.
02
Some potential beneficiaries of this credit include:
03
- Low-income individuals or families who own a residential property
04
- Senior citizens who struggle to pay their property taxes
05
- Disabled individuals
06
- Individuals or households with high property tax bills relative to their income
07
It's important to review the eligibility requirements and income limits to determine if you qualify for the MO-PTS property tax credit.

The MO-PTS Property Tax Credit is a program in Missouri that provides a credit to low-income seniors and disabled individuals to help offset property taxes.
Individuals who meet the income requirements and own or rent a home in Missouri are required to file for MO-PTS Property Tax Credit.
To fill out MO-PTS Property Tax Credit, individuals need to provide information about their income, property taxes paid, and other eligibility criteria. This can be done through the Missouri Department of Revenue website or by mailing in a paper application.
The purpose of MO-PTS Property Tax Credit is to provide financial assistance to low-income seniors and disabled individuals to help alleviate the burden of paying property taxes.
Information such as income, property tax payments, and other eligibility criteria must be reported on MO-PTS Property Tax Credit application.
